How much does it cost to rent an apartment in West Salem?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
West Salem Studio Apartments | $1,642 | $800 | $1,909 |
West Salem 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,116 | $695 | $2,179 |
West Salem 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,295 | $800 | $4,399 |
West Salem 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,421 | $1,280 | $1,650 |
West Salem 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,074 | $1,500 | $2,500 |
